Common Causes Of An RV Furnace Shuts Off After 30 Seconds

The symptom of a furnace that only stays on for a few seconds is often tied to safety or sensor feedback. The flame sensor, a small metal rod near the burner, must detect flame to keep the gas valve open. If it’s dirty or misaligned, the furnace will shut off soon after ignition. Low propane pressure or a weak battery can also cause the system to terminate operation early. Table: Quick reference for common causes, symptoms, and fixes

Cause Symptom Fix
Dirty flame sensor Sensors fail to detect flame Clean sensor with a non-abrasive cloth; inspect alignment
Low propane pressure Weak flame or rapid shutdown Check propane tank, hose, and regulator; replace if needed
Clogged air filter Reduced airflow, overheating Replace filter; ensure ducts are clear
Blocked exhaust/vent Backdraft triggers safety shutoff Clear obstructions; inspect for venting leaks
Weak battery or wiring issue Control board loses power Test 12V battery and connections; repair wiring as needed
Faulty high-limit switch Overheat protection activates Diagnose switch with manufacturer guidance; replace if defective

Additional contributing factors can include thermostat miscommunication, loose terminals, or a control board error. Recognize that an RV furnace is a compact system blending propane combustion with 12-volt controls, which makes it sensitive to fuel, power, and airflow conditions.

Safety Considerations When Diagnosing An RV Furnace

Safety is paramount when dealing with propane-fired heating in an RV. Always ensure there is adequate ventilation before and during troubleshooting. If you smell gas or hear a hiss, turn off the propane at the tank and ventilate the area immediately, then seek professional help. Carbon monoxide detectors should be tested regularly, and never bypass safety devices in an attempt to “prove” the system works. When working on electrical connections, disconnect the power and use insulated tools to reduce the risk of shock or short circuits. Prioritize safety above all troubleshooting steps.

Step-By-Step Troubleshooting Guide

  1. Confirm power and fuel: Ensure the 12V battery is charged and the propane supply is sufficient. A low-power sequence can cause the furnace to shut down after ignition.
  2. Inspect the flame sensor: Look for a dirty or oily sensor. Clean gently with a soft cloth; avoid touching the burner or causing misalignment.
  3. Check the air intake and vent: Make sure the furnace has clear airflow and that exterior vents are unobstructed. Restricted airflow can trigger overheat protection.
  4. Test the thermostat: Verify that the thermostat is calling for heat and that wiring is intact. A faulty thermostat can repeatedly restart and shut off the system.
  5. Assess the filter: Replace any clogged air filter. Poor filtration reduces airflow and can cause transient shutdowns.
  6. Examine electrical connections: Look for loose or corroded wiring at the furnace control board, blower, and limit switch. Tighten connections if safe to do so.
  7. Inspect the heat exchanger and burner area: Look for signs of soot, corrosion, or misaligned burners. Do not attempt deep cleaning beyond manufacturer guidance.
  8. Run a controlled test: After each fix, power the system and observe whether it runs longer than 30 seconds. If it still shuts down, proceed to professional help.

When performing any troubleshooting, document the steps and results. If the furnace continues to shut off after 30 seconds, it may be a sensor or control board issue best addressed by a professional with RV-specific knowledge.

Preventive Maintenance To Stop Recurring Shutdowns

Regular maintenance reduces the likelihood of intermittent shutdowns and extends furnace life. Implement a routine that aligns with your RV’s usage pattern and manufacturer recommendations. Cleanliness and timely part replacements are central to reliable operation.

  • Replace or clean the air filter every 1–3 months during heavy use. A clogged filter reduces airflow and triggers overheat protection.
  • Inspect and clean the flame sensor during seasonal checkups to maintain proper flame detection.
  • Test propane delivery components: hoses, regulators, and connections for leaks or wear. Replace damaged parts promptly.
  • Keep vents clear: routinely inspect exterior vents for debris, wasp nests, or snow accumulation that could impede exhaust.
  • Schedule professional servicing: Have a certified RV technician perform a comprehensive furnace inspection at least once a year.

Documenting maintenance activities helps identify recurring patterns. Use this log to correlate shutdowns with specific conditions such as outside temperature, propane level, or battery status, enabling targeted improvements.

When To Call A Professional

Some issues require licensed expertise or specialized RV equipment. If the furnace continues to shut off after 30 seconds despite basic troubleshooting, seek professional help. Situations warranting immediate professional attention include a persistent gas odor, suspected propane leak, visible corrosion, or error codes displayed on the control panel.

Professional diagnosis can identify issues such as a failing high-limit switch, a defective control board, or a compromised flame sensor that requires precise alignment or replacement. An experienced RV technician can safely verify vent integrity, gas pressure, and electrical safety, delivering a definitive repair plan with minimal risk to occupants.
